Power Theft Detection And Management System Using IOT
We are going to design and implement a power theft detection and managment system using IOT (Internet of thing) technology.In this project we use a current and voltage sensors at the input and output of enegy meter and then send the data to the cloud in real time,from the clound we monitor the system and then take a proper action against the malicious activities.

| Item Name | Type | No. of Units | Per Unit Cost (in Rs) | Total (in Rs) |
|---|---|---|---|---|
| Rasspberry pi | Equipment | 1 | 10000 | 10000 |
| Node MCU | Equipment | 1 | 1000 | 1000 |
| Current Sensor | Equipment | 2 | 400 | 800 |
| voltage sensor | Equipment | 2 | 400 | 800 |
| RTC | Equipment | 1 | 500 | 500 |
| GSM Module | Equipment | 1 | 3000 | 3000 |
| GPS Module | Equipment | 1 | 1000 | 1000 |
| LCD Display | Equipment | 1 | 750 | 750 |
| Relay module | Equipment | 1 | 499 | 499 |
| Thingspeak cloud | Miscellaneous | 1 | 4000 | 4000 |
| Thesis,flixses,charts,etc | Miscellaneous | 1 | 5000 | 5000 |
| PCB | Equipment | 1 | 3000 | 3000 |
| Total in (Rs) | 30349 |
